Market Overview - The A-share market experienced a significant pullback this week, with major indices declining. The Shanghai Composite Index fell by 3.38% to close at 3957.05, breaching the 4000-point mark [1][5] - Market sentiment has notably cooled, with a clear risk aversion trend as funds continue to flow out [2][4] Index Performance - The performance of indices showed a marked divergence, with large-cap blue chips like the Shanghai 50 Index declining by 2.47%, while mid and small-cap indices such as the CSI 500, CSI 1000, and CSI 2000 saw declines exceeding 5% [1][5] - The overall market is under pressure, reflecting a significant drop in risk appetite [1][2] Sector Analysis - In the context of a broad market decline, defensive sectors such as finance and consumer staples demonstrated strong resilience. The banking sector achieved a positive return of approximately 0.3%, making it the only sector to gain this week [9][30] - Conversely, the materials sector led the decline with a drop of over 10.44%, indicating a shift away from previous commodity-driven trading strategies [9][30] Individual Stock Performance - The electricity sector emerged as a structural highlight, with notable gains in specific stocks. For instance, Huadian Liao Energy surged by 61.34% [16] - The top decliners were concentrated in cyclical sectors, reflecting a trend of "high volatility, high elasticity stocks being prioritized for liquidation" [1][30] Trading Volume and Activity - Total trading volume decreased from 12.49 trillion yuan to 11.06 trillion yuan, a decline of 11.5%, indicating a drop in overall market trading enthusiasm [19][21] - Daily trading amounts fell from approximately 2.33 trillion yuan at the beginning of the week to around 2.06 trillion yuan midweek, despite a slight recovery on Friday [19][21] Fund Flow - Main funds saw a cumulative net outflow of 180.61 billion yuan this week, with significant outflows exceeding 600 billion yuan on multiple days [29][30] - The outflow trend was particularly pronounced in cyclical and technology sectors, while core assets in "computing power chains and new energy leaders" attracted some inflows, indicating a flight to certainty in a risk-averse environment [30][35] Market Sentiment - Market sentiment shifted from a previously active state to a more cautious approach, with the number of stocks hitting the daily limit down rising significantly [37][40] - Margin trading balances showed a slight decline, reflecting investors' tendencies to reduce leverage and risk exposure [42] Upcoming Focus - Attention will be on policy stabilization, changes in fund flows, and external disturbances, particularly regarding international oil price fluctuations and the upcoming release of locked shares [46][47]
